Magnesium phosphate tribasic

Magnesium Phosphate Tribasic
Chemical / Technical Name:
Tribasic Magnesium Phosphate
(Magnesium Orthophosphate)
Common / Alternative Names:
Magnesium Phosphate, Tribasic; Magnesium Orthophosphate; Mg₃(PO₄)₂
Category:
Pharmaceutical & Nutraceutical Raw Material / Mineral Source / Buffering Agent
Raw Material Type:
Inorganic magnesium–phosphate salt
Key Active Constituents (Typical):
Magnesium phosphate tribasic (Mg₃(PO₄)₂) ≥ 98.0–99.5% (grade dependent)
Elemental magnesium content: approximately 27–28% w/w (as Mg)
Provides phosphate ions contributing to buffering capacity
Low heavy metal and impurity profile in pharmaceutical and food grades

Technical & Manufacturing Relevance:
Used as a source of magnesium and phosphate in pharmaceutical and nutraceutical formulations
Functions as a buffering and pH-stabilizing agent in solid dosage forms
Lower solubility compared to magnesium citrate or sulphate, enabling controlled mineral release
Applied as a diluent, stabilizer, and excipient in tablets and capsules
Compatible with vitamins, trace minerals, and herbal actives in dry blends
Preferred where low hygroscopicity and formulation stability are required
Applicable Dosage Forms:
Tablets and capsules
Powders and granules
Chewable tablets
Mineral premixes and dry blends
Functional foods and fortified nutrition products
Pharmacopoeial / Quality Notes:
Available in grades compliant or aligned with USP / EP / BP / IP / FCC
White to off-white amorphous or crystalline powder
Practically insoluble in water; soluble in dilute acids
Stable under normal storage and processing conditions
